Description:

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

The Lead Executive Administrator will provide high-level daily administrative duties and a broad variety of administrative tasks. Specific responsibilities will include:

Serve as President’s gatekeeper, rigorously guarding his schedule to ensure optimal productivity, maintaining the utmost discretion, and strategically prioritizing competing requests. Present calm and composed exterior while managing complex logistics. Serve as sounding board for stakeholder concerns, demonstrate confidence and steadfastness in the face of pressure, and absorb and mitigate complaints and conflicts, only escalating the highest order issues. Ensure executive preparedness for every meeting and engagement, which requires liaising with many parties, guiding and reviewing materials.

Manage the calendar and operating system and proactively prioritize and organize time using expert professionalism, sound judgement and extreme discretion.

Coordinate closely with other Executive Administrators.

Arranging intricate and detailed travel plans and forecasts for both domestic and global travel; including Visas.

Handling highly confidential and private information.

Manage complex expense and purchasing reports, preparing other miscellaneous reports/logs, and handling general information requests.

Arranging conference calls and global meetings.

Description:

As a Lead Trade ComplianceInvestigator, you will conduct complex export and global trade sanctionscompliance investigations for the Company. You will perform interviews (bothremote and in person) and review documents, communications, digital evidence,and other sources of information. You will be expected to identify root causesof issues and gaps in processes and controls and then work with appropriatestakeholders to identify corrective actions to fill those gaps and preventfurther escapes or violations. You will be required to prepare clear andconcise investigative reports based upon the findings and analysis of yourinvestigation, and provide briefings to affected stakeholders within the affectedbusiness teams and the compliance organization at large. Finally, you willsupport the Export and Global Trade Sanctions as needed to further theobjectives of the Compliance Center of Excellence.

Key Responsibilities
  • Conduct interviews and review Company systems to gather relevant information
  • Analyze records and information against applicable export and sanctions regulations
  • Facilitate the identification of process and control gaps
  • Prepare investigative reports and disclosures
  • Manage and protect confidential information
  • Work with Compliance, HR, Legal and business stakeholders
  • Provide briefings, presentations, and trainings as needed
  • Provide export and sanctions regulations advice and guidance
